What is a WiFi-Enabled Thermostat?
At its core, a WiFi-enabled thermostat is a digital thermostat that can connect to your home’s WiFi network. This connectivity allows you to control the thermostat remotely using a smartphone, tablet, or computer. Instead of physically adjusting the temperature on the device itself, you can do so from anywhere with an internet connection.
Beyond remote control, these thermostats offer a range of smart features, including:
- Programmable Schedules: Set customized heating and cooling schedules based on your daily routine, ensuring optimal comfort and energy efficiency.
- Learning Capabilities: Some models learn your preferences over time and automatically adjust the temperature to your liking.
- Geofencing: Utilize your smartphone’s location to automatically adjust the temperature when you leave or approach your home.
- Energy Monitoring: Track your energy usage to identify areas where you can save money.
- Integration with Smart Home Systems: Connect to other smart home devices and platforms, such as Amazon Alexa, Google Assistant, and Apple HomeKit.
Benefits of Using a WiFi-Enabled Thermostat
The advantages of switching to a WiFi-enabled thermostat are numerous and compelling:
- Energy Savings: By precisely controlling your home’s temperature, you can significantly reduce energy waste. Programmable schedules and geofencing features ensure that you’re not heating or cooling an empty house. Studies have shown that homeowners can save up to 10-12% on heating costs and 15% on cooling costs by using a programmable thermostat.
- Increased Comfort: Maintain a consistently comfortable temperature in your home, regardless of the weather outside. Remote control allows you to adjust the temperature before you arrive home, ensuring a welcoming environment.
- Convenience: Control your thermostat from anywhere with an internet connection. Adjust the temperature while you’re at work, on vacation, or even in bed.
- Improved Control: Gain greater control over your home’s climate. Fine-tune your settings to achieve the perfect balance of comfort and energy efficiency.
- Enhanced Monitoring: Track your energy usage and identify areas where you can save money. Some thermostats provide detailed reports and insights into your heating and cooling patterns.
- Smart Home Integration: Seamlessly integrate your thermostat with other smart home devices and platforms, creating a unified and automated home environment.
- Increased Home Value: A smart thermostat can be an attractive selling point for potential homebuyers, potentially increasing your home’s value.
- Alerts and Notifications: Receive alerts on your smartphone or tablet if the temperature in your home drops too low or rises too high, preventing potential damage from frozen pipes or excessive heat.
How WiFi-Enabled Thermostats Work
The functionality of a WiFi-enabled thermostat relies on a combination of hardware and software:
- Hardware: The thermostat itself contains sensors to measure the ambient temperature, a display to show the current temperature and settings, and a control panel for manual adjustments. It also includes a WiFi chip to connect to your home network.
- Software: The thermostat runs software that allows you to program schedules, set temperature preferences, and connect to the internet.
- Mobile App: A companion mobile app, available for iOS and Android devices, allows you to remotely control the thermostat, view energy usage data, and receive alerts.
- Cloud Connectivity: The thermostat communicates with a cloud server, which stores your settings and allows you to access and control the device from anywhere with an internet connection.
- Communication Protocol: The thermostat communicates with your home’s HVAC system using standard wiring and protocols. Most WiFi-enabled thermostats are compatible with a wide range of HVAC systems, including furnaces, air conditioners, heat pumps, and boilers.
Choosing the Right WiFi-Enabled Thermostat
With a wide variety of WiFi-enabled thermostats available on the market, choosing the right one for your home can be a daunting task. Here are some key factors to consider:
- Compatibility with Your HVAC System: Ensure that the thermostat is compatible with your home’s heating and cooling system. Most thermostats are compatible with standard systems, but it’s always best to double-check.
- Features and Functionality: Consider the features that are most important to you. Do you need geofencing, learning capabilities, or energy monitoring?
- Ease of Use: Choose a thermostat with a user-friendly interface and a well-designed mobile app.
- Smart Home Integration: If you have other smart home devices, make sure the thermostat is compatible with your preferred platform (e.g., Amazon Alexa, Google Assistant, Apple HomeKit).
- Price: WiFi-enabled thermostats range in price from around $100 to $300 or more. Set a budget and choose a thermostat that offers the features you need at a price you can afford.
- Reviews and Ratings: Read reviews from other users to get an idea of the thermostat’s performance, reliability, and ease of use.
- Installation: Determine whether you can install the thermostat yourself or if you need to hire a professional. Some thermostats are easy to install, while others require more technical expertise.
- Warranty: Check the warranty offered by the manufacturer. A longer warranty provides peace of mind and protection against defects.
- Energy Star Certification: Look for thermostats that are Energy Star certified. These thermostats have been tested and proven to save energy.
- Display and Design: Consider the thermostat’s display and design. Choose a model that is easy to read and fits with your home’s decor.
Popular WiFi-Enabled Thermostat Brands
Some of the most popular and reputable brands of WiFi-enabled thermostats include:
- Nest: Known for its sleek design, learning capabilities, and integration with Google Assistant.
- Ecobee: Offers a wide range of features, including geofencing, smart home integration, and room sensors.
- Honeywell: Provides a variety of thermostats to suit different needs and budgets, with integration with Amazon Alexa and Google Assistant.
- Sensibo: A smart AC controller that can turn any AC into a smart AC. It offers geofencing, scheduling, and integration with smart home platforms.
- Emerson Sensi: A simple and affordable option with basic features like remote control and scheduling.
Installation and Setup
Installing a WiFi-enabled thermostat is typically a straightforward process, but it’s important to follow the manufacturer’s instructions carefully. Here are the general steps involved:
- Turn Off the Power: Before you begin, turn off the power to your HVAC system at the circuit breaker.
- Remove the Old Thermostat: Carefully remove your old thermostat from the wall.
- Label the Wires: Label each wire connected to the old thermostat with a piece of tape. This will help you connect the wires correctly to the new thermostat.
- Connect the Wires to the New Thermostat: Connect the wires to the corresponding terminals on the new thermostat, following the manufacturer’s instructions.
- Mount the New Thermostat: Mount the new thermostat to the wall using the screws provided.
- Turn On the Power: Turn the power back on at the circuit breaker.
- Connect to WiFi: Follow the manufacturer’s instructions to connect the thermostat to your home’s WiFi network.
- Download the Mobile App: Download the companion mobile app and create an account.
- Configure the Thermostat: Use the mobile app to configure the thermostat’s settings, such as your preferred temperature schedule and smart home integrations.
If you’re not comfortable working with electrical wiring, it’s best to hire a professional to install the thermostat for you.
Troubleshooting Common Issues
While WiFi-enabled thermostats are generally reliable, you may encounter some issues from time to time. Here are some common problems and how to troubleshoot them:
- Thermostat Not Connecting to WiFi: Make sure your WiFi network is working properly and that the thermostat is within range of your router. Try restarting your router and the thermostat.
- Thermostat Not Responding to Remote Commands: Check your internet connection and make sure the thermostat is properly connected to the cloud server.
- Thermostat Displaying Incorrect Temperature: Calibrate the thermostat’s temperature sensor in the settings menu.
- Thermostat Not Turning On or Off: Check the wiring connections and make sure the power is turned on.
- Mobile App Not Working: Make sure you have the latest version of the app installed and that you’re logged in with the correct account.
If you’re unable to resolve the issue yourself, contact the manufacturer’s customer support for assistance.
